From mboxrd@z Thu Jan 1 00:00:00 1970 From: Thomas Petazzoni Date: Thu, 6 Jul 2017 21:02:37 +0200 Subject: [Buildroot] Next Developers meeting: October 21-22, Prague Message-ID: <20170706210237.75ef745a@windsurf.lan> List-Id: M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set="us-ascii"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it To: buildroot@busybox.net Hello, The Buildroot community organizes twice a year a developers meeting, an event that allows Buildroot developers and contributors to gather, work on Buildroot, discuss open topics, review and merge patches, and generally meet each other. The next developers meeting will take place on October 21 and 22 (Saturday and Sunday) in Prague, right before the Embedded Linux Conference Europe [1]. This event is free of charge and open to all Buildroot contributors. It is really a nice opportunity to meet each other, and combined with ELCE, a good reason to travel to Prague in late October. More details about the event are available at: http://elinux.org/Buildroot:DeveloperDaysELCE2017 We are looking for sponsors [2], in order to pay for the meeting location and potentially travel expenses for some of the participants.
